**Runbook: Report builder sort order looks "random" — it isn't**

If a customer says Quillsheet reports shuffle rows between exports, it's almost always the unstable sort in the grouping step. Rows with equal keys can swap order between runs. Workaround: tell them to add a secondary sort column (created-date works well). Engineering is moving to a stable merge sort in the next Quillsheet release. When escalating, include the build token shown below.

session token of kagup-hahaf = htk3_2b8

**Step 7 — Pause the nightly search reindex.** Before the Varnholt key ceremony begins, confirm the Quillmere reindex job is suspended in the scheduler and that no partial shards remain locked. Double-check with the indexing lead that the suspension window covers the full ceremony duration. Once verified, unseal the escrow envelope and record the passphrase exactly as printed below.

recovery phrase for fahof-fawip: casael-fenael-wenix

The Vexalon release pipeline runs GPU memory profiling on every candidate build using our internal tool, MemLattice. Profiles are uploaded to the TraceVault service and compared against the previous release baseline; regressions over 5% block promotion. To pull comparison reports or re-trigger a profile run from the CLI, you authenticate against TraceVault directly. Use the service key provided below for that.

app token of fajop-fahif = qvz4-AnML